Hey AmrMesbah12,
I'm sorry to hear about the trouble with an unrecognized charge. It sounds like you may have a billing agreement, which may be why this transaction went through. You can cancel any agreements within your account to ensure you don't have any additional unrecognized transactions. I would advise reaching out to Facebook for more information regarding this charge and what options they may have for you. I hope this information helps!

Hi @Soergel,
I'm sorry to hear that. Do you see a billing agreement in your PayPal account when you follow the steps that Ashley linked? Please cancel the agreement if you find one there. If you believe that you did not establish that agreement, you should also report unauthorized activity in your PayPal account, since someone would need your password in order to establish a billing agreement with Facebook.
